Journal of Information Systems and Informatics
Vol 6 No 2 (2024): June

PyLe: An Interactive Tool for Improving Python Syntax Mastery in Non-Computing Students

Mbiada, Alain Kabo (Unknown)
Isong, Bassey (Unknown)
Lugayizi, Francis (Unknown)



Article Info

Publish Date
13 Jun 2024

Abstract

The learning and mastering of programming language syntax pose a significant challenge for non-computing students. Most teaching approaches and existing educational tools often fail to address this issue. Therefore, this paper introduces an interactive learning environment called PyLe, specifically designed for introductory programming in Python programming courses. We evaluated the effectiveness of PyLe on first-year students at North-West University in South Africa and the University of Yaoundé 1, Cameroon. Firstly, the study conducts an experiment to assess the effect of PyLe on the time taken to solve a problem and the response quality. Secondly, PyLe’s usability and its instructional value were evaluated by the students and the instructors, respectively. The results from post-test method and a quantitative survey indicate that PyLe improves students’ ability to learn and master program syntax and has a high usability rate. Moreover, feedback from students and teachers affirms PyLe’s potential to address programming syntax challenges for non-computing students. However, the analyses revealed no real relationship between the time taken to complete a task in PyLe and the quality of the solution. This study contributes to improving the teaching and learning of computer programming, which has been considered difficult for both computing and non-computing students.

Copyrights © 2024






Journal Info

Abbrev

isi

Publisher

Subject

Computer Science & IT

Description

Journal-ISI is a scientific article journal that is the result of ideas, great and original thoughts about the latest research and technological developments covering the fields of information systems, information technology, informatics engineering, and computer science, and industrial engineering ...